This is from the July Consensus update:

Dual Mode Performance Exhaust (RPO: NPP) for LS3 (SS with manual trans) scheduled to start production late August. Ordering will commence soon with limited availability (constrained) for order submission
–SS Performance Package (RPO: 1LE) scheduled to start production Q3 2012
•No availability during this consensus cycles
•Ordering should begin later this month or in August
